The new normal at Pattaya restaurants: Temperature checks and screens between diners

Sophon Cable TV sent its reporters out as regulations were lifted allowing people to eat at some restaurants in the Pattaya area. 

 

The "New Normal" means that patrons at the well known Song Banthit restaurant near the old market must have their temperature taken and hands sanitized with gel before they are allowed to enjoy the shop's famous noodles.

 

Owner Yaowarat, 58, said the shop opened 32 years ago and had never known times like this. 

 

Tables are 1.5 meters apart and her staff have fashioned plastic screens between diners to stop the spread of coronavirus. 

 

In addition all staff are kitted out in face shields and masks whether they are serving or preparing the noodles. 

 

The shop had been operating a takeaway service but Yaowarat conceded that noodles need to be eaten on site to get the full flavor of the dish.

Arrangements were similar at the Saep Der Kuayjap Yuan restaurant where owner Phee Nok, 49, had stacked up seven of her usual 12 tables so that social distancing could be accomplished.

 

Screens were also on each table ready for opening today.

 

Thaivisa notes that earlier reports that restaurants in Pattaya would not be opening for onsite dining were wide of the mark.
